Vorel 61040 is a manual flathead screwdriver 3.2x150 mm supplied as a single piece. Made for general-purpose turning and tightening of screws, this compact hand tool is suitable for household repairs, assembly tasks and simple maintenance jobs. The screwdriver combines a chrome-vanadium steel blade with a plastic handle for everyday use.
The blade is manufactured from CrV chrome vanadium steel with a satin finish; it is additionally sandblasted and magnetized to improve grip on screw heads. The 3.2 mm flat tip and 150 mm length provide reach and control for common fastening tasks. The plastic handle offers a lightweight, serviceable grip for manual turning.
Select the Vorel 61040 flathead screwdriver when the screw head matches the 3.2 mm flat tip. Insert the tip fully into the screw slot, apply steady axial pressure and turn the handle clockwise to tighten or counterclockwise to loosen. Maintain a firm grip and keep the blade aligned with the screw to avoid cam-out and damage to the screw or tool.
Do not use the Vorel 61040 screwdriver as a pry bar, chisel or for striking with a hammer. Keep the blade clean and free of debris; store in a dry place to reduce corrosion despite the CrV steel construction.
